"5/4" is the second track off of Gorillaz' debut self-titled album. The song title comes from the unconventional 5/4 time signatures used in Noodle’s guitar riffs. Interestingly however, the song is actually almost entirely in 4/4, with only the guitar being in 5/4.

Originally, the song was intended to be the album’s second single after “Clint Eastwood,” but was replaced by “19-2000.”

The music video was never completed, but the storyboard was included on the DVD, Phase One: Celebrity Take Down in 2002.
